Output 6ea3e33982c93da3a0031138538ac4a1c9031da52bc1f02fdeb6251879d20688:0

value
186480
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c93a8307d8526b46e7b25d9c33269a5c4dc6562c OP_EQUAL
address
3L31qaLA3TGWKLNh54v6wPo6a3RZsHqu4y
transaction
6ea3e33982c93da3a0031138538ac4a1c9031da52bc1f02fdeb6251879d20688
spent
true